Output 8756e31d9f9714245b3c5b2b1983c3ffc3df03c44c92f98a26ab9926c65973aa:3

value
29600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5a88b101f465fa4daf6efd1bfec22745f5d5405 OP_EQUALVERIFY OP_CHECKSIG
address
DLF1wVrbvV2ZymX3WAokH7QfiZfz5ba9hG
transaction
8756e31d9f9714245b3c5b2b1983c3ffc3df03c44c92f98a26ab9926c65973aa